The Advanced Certificate in Small Business Cybersecurity Incident Reporting Techniques is a comprehensive course designed to meet the growing demand for cybersecurity professionals. This program emphasizes the importance of incident reporting, a critical aspect of cybersecurity that helps organizations respond effectively to security breaches, minimize damage, and prevent future attacks.

With cybersecurity threats constantly evolving, professionals specializing in cybersecurity incident reporting techniques are in high demand. This chart showcases the primary and secondary roles in this field and their respective percentages in the UK job market. Roles in this sector include cybersecurity analyst, security consultant, incident responder, cybersecurity engineer, and cybersecurity manager. Cybersecurity analysts take up the largest share, at 35%, due to their critical role in monitoring systems, identifying vulnerabilities, and preventing cyber attacks. Security consultants come next, at 25%, as organizations increasingly rely on their expertise to design robust cybersecurity strategies. Incident responders, responsible for handling security breaches and minimizing the impact, represent 20% of the market. Cybersecurity engineers, who develop, implement, and maintain security systems, make up 15%. Lastly, cybersecurity managers account for 5% of the market, overseeing operations and ensuring compliance with industry standards.
